Academy Heroine’s Right Diagonal Back SeatNot being able to see, not being able to hear, is a significant obstacle in doing anything.
If it were a normal situation, I would have become someone utterly helpless at this point of sensory deprivation.
In that sense, I was quite a fortunate person.
I had a special partner namedAri.
‘…What’s going on,Ari?’
Although proper conversation was impossible for me, perhaps due to the special relationship between a witch and a demonic beast,Ariand I were able to communicate with each other through our thoughts.
[…The magic is starting to fall.]
Thanks to that, even in my current condition, I could understand the situation throughAri.
The overwhelming magic that I had been sensing was, in fact, descending towards the city—the despairing situation.
‘…I see.’
Hearing this, I made up my mind.
Then, it seemed thatArinoticed what I was thinking.
Just likeYoon Si-woo, who was holding my hand in front of me.
From the flames rising from my back andYoon Si-woo’shand holding mine, intense emotions were transmitted.
Yet, I had no choice but to say this to them.
“Yoon Si-woo, tell everyone. I have a method.”
This was the moment to ignite my last remaining spark.
*
As I was conveying my plan toYoon Si-wooand slowly gathering my strength for preparation.
“…Huh?”
Suddenly, I sensed the presence of others around me.
While they must have been busy evacuating the citizens, for a brief moment, I thought there was no reason for them to gather in such a place, but then I realized there was only one reason for them to come here, and I couldn’t help but smile bitterly.
“…Ha ha, could it be that everyone came here to say goodbye?”
If they didn’t stay as far away as possible from the epicenter during the remaining time, it would be dangerous, but how foolish…
While I had such thoughts, at the same time, I couldn’t help but feel joy thinking about the hearts of those who came all the way here to see me off.
Thus, each person who had come began to say their farewells to me one by one.
Perhaps it was because they had come to see me enough times during my hospital visits that they were so close to me.
Even though I couldn’t see, and couldn’t hear.
I could still clearly distinguish who was in front of me without needing to askAri.
I felt a deep sense of responsibility from the hand patting my shoulder—it wasMartina.
This gentle hug that felt affectionate was fromMei, I thought.
As I shook hands withDwight, heldMarin’shands for a moment, and tightly embracedFloreneto the point that I could hardly breathe.
I profoundly felt that I had encountered many connections here.
Then suddenly, I recalled the time when we heldEve’sfuneral.
At that time, while seeing countless people mourning the teacher’s death, I thought, “I hope that someday, many people will grieve my death like this.”
Looking at the people who had gathered for me today, I felt naturally relieved that I had not lived my life for nothing.
…Yes, for now, I was glad that my eyes and ears were like this.
If both had been fine, I surely wouldn’t have been able to hold back my tears.
And while I was lost in such thoughts, I felt the presence of someone most familiar to me approaching.
“…Sylvia.”
Sylvia’sbody was trembling lightly.
Even without needing to see, I knew she was crying uncontrollably.
“…What, are you crying again?Sylvia, you really are a crybaby.”
I wiped the tears fromSylvia’seyes with my fingers, but her tears didn’t come to a halt easily.
I couldn’t help but smile bitterly at that.
AlthoughSylvialooks young, she is surprisingly strong.
She wouldn’t easily show tears over minor issues.
Yet, she often cried so easily whenever standing before me.
That meant I held that significant place in her heart.
Just asSylviawas such a presence for me.
Because of that, I wished even more thatSylviawouldn’t be too painful over our parting.
“Sylvia, I have something to give you.”
I took out the item I had kept lovingly tucked away in my embrace.
It was the same ring that was now worn onSylvia’sleft ring finger.
Did she think of it as a farewell gift?
Not wanting her to burst into tears again, I continued speaking toSylvia.
“Do you remember,Sylvia? The day I received this ring back from you.”
Yes, it was the day I received it back.
When I first received this ring fromSylvia, I couldn’t think of her as a true friend, and soon after, I returned it to her.
However, despite being started by my selfishness,Sylviaalways cherished that relationship.
She never gave up her intention to be my friend.
That’s why I can’t forget it.
The day when you,Sylvia, came to rescue me when I was chased out of the city as a witch.
The sky on that starless night when you handed the ring back to me.
“I really was happy to become friends with you,Sylvia. I’ve hardly ever experienced that much happiness in my life.”
That was my salvation.
“Every time I see that ring, it brings back those moments, making me feel happy. So for me, it’s the most precious thing in the world.”
You gave me such a happy memory that I could draw strength just by recalling it, even amid tough moments.
So,Sylvia, my dear friend.
“I hope you keep this. I hope you remember that there was a friend named me by looking at it.”
I wish you would treasure the memories with me as your treasure.
Don’t cry because of me; instead, smile while remembering me.
“Think of it happily that you met me and became friends with me.”
With such feelings in my heart, I askedSylvia.
“Can you do that for me?”
WhenSylviaaccepted my request, I felt joy blooming in my smile.
But just as I was smiling, I suddenly felt the next person hugging me, unable to hold back a bitter smile on my face.
“…Yoon Si-woo.”
…It seemed the real crybaby wasn’tSylvia, but rather him.
Yoon Si-woo, who was hugging me, was crying.
Not with tears, but with the heart.
He was crying inside, shouting at me not to go.
I knew.
How muchYoon Si-woocherished me.
How could I not understand the feelings of not wanting to let go of someone precious?
But,
“Yoon Si-woo.”
I had my own reasons to leave.
I gently pushed awayYoon Si-woo, who was hugging me.
I felt his hand grabbing mine tightly.
As I slowly grasped his hand, I thought of all the countless thingsYoon Si-woohad done for me.
I wouldn’t have been able to endure this world without you.
But because you were here, I could come this far.
Because you were here, I learned to like this world.
SoYoon Si-woo.
“Thank you so far, really.”
Let me protect this world where you are.
With such feelings, I spoke toYoon Si-woo.
Then it seemedYoon Si-woofelt something, and he released the hand he had been holding.
Then, no lengthy words were needed.
I smiled and askedYoon Si-woo.
“Please take care of everything behind me.”
Then I askedAri.
What didYoon Si-wooanswer to my request.
Ariconveyed thatYoon Si-woosaid to leave it to him.
Hearing that, I chuckled softly.
…Still, he really was terrible at lying.
But nonetheless, it was reassuring to know that, even if it was a lie,Yoon Si-woowas someone who would always keep his word.
So now, I could leave without hesitation.
I lifted my gaze to the sky, where the falling magic was, and requestedAri.
‘…I’m sorry,Ari, this is my last request. Please take me there.’
If we entered the magic, I knewAriwould likely perish as well.
That was why I toldAriso.
[…There’s no need to apologize.]
In response to me,Arispoke.
[If it’s what you wish, I will be with you until the very end.]
Ariflapped her wings and soared toward the sky.
And at that moment, I could feel it.
“What is…?”
Flames flying toward me from all directions.
As those mystical flames wrapped around my body, I felt my ruined senses miraculously recover, even if just for a moment.
Blinking my newly revealed eyes in astonishment, I muttered.
“…How?”
Confused and awestruck, I was met withAri’saddition to her earlier statement.
[We are together until the very end. All of us.]
Then I realized.
That every single one of those flames was a demonic beast of wrath.
They had all sent their power, sacrificing their lives to help me.
“…Thank you, everyone.”
As I embraced the gathered flames, I ascended into the sky withAri.
Now I could see the black sun clearly.
To protect the world from the falling doom.
